Notes on today’s pitchers in Fort Myers

The Orioles are in Fort Myers today for their Grapefruit League matchup against the Boston Red Sox. This is their second trip to JetBlue Park in four days, as they left with a 7-6 victory on Wednesday. The next two times the teams will play each other this spring will be in Sarasota on March 8, televised on MASN at 1:05 and on March 20, televised on MASN at 6:05pm.

Mike Wright will make his second start of the spring, third appearance, as I discussed earlier this morning. Wright’s previous start was on Tuesday in Sarasota against the Tampa Bay Rays. He tossed two innings, facing eight batters and was done after allowing just two hits, one walk and one strikeout. He didn’t allow a run.

His first appearance was on Opening Day at Ed Smith Stadium, against a split-squad Minnesota Twins team, tossing two innings, facing eight batters and allowing three hits without walking a batter and striking out one. Again, he didn’t allow a run.

Today’s lineup will feature three regulars. Cedric Mullins will lead off and play center field. Eric Young Jr, will be today’s designated hitter and Trey Mancini will follow behind him, starting in left field. Rio Ruiz is today’s cleanup hitter, playing third base and Rule-5 pick Richie Martin will bat fifth, playing shortstop. Jace Peterson gets another start at first base today, batting sixth and Rule-5 pick Drew Jackson will hit seventh, playing second base. Rounding out the lineup will be Stevie Wilkerson, in right field and Carlos Pérez behind the plate.

Scheduled pitchers following Wright on the mound today will be right-hander Yefry Ramírez, lefty Paul Fry and right-hander Evan Phillips. Ramirez will make his third appearance this spring, after getting the start on Opening Day and making one relief appearance on Tuesday. Each of his appearances have gone two innings and he’s allowed just one run on two hits in four innings this spring.

Fry has two scoreless relief appearances in Grapefruit League action this spring. Each appearance went for just one inning and he’s allowed just one hit, while walking three batters – two alone on Wednesday in Fort Myers. Phillips will make his third outing this spring and he has two, one-inning outings under his belt as well. He also pitched Wednesday in Fort Myers, surrendering just one hit while striking out two.
